Abstract

The utility model discloses a kind of ultrathin type PCB soft board anti-deformation adsorption jigs, including pedestal and wiring board limiting device to be measured, the pedestal is equipped with power supply total control switch, vacuum engagement switch, the wiring board limiting device to be measured includes vacuum suction cavity, vacuum engagement device, vacuum suction rest area and pick-and-place groove area, vacuum engagement device is located at chassis interior, the bottom of vacuum suction cavity is equipped with vacuum source and accesses through-hole, vacuum engagement device accesses through-hole with vacuum source by vacuum tracheae and connect, vacuum suction rest area and pick-and-place groove area are arranged at the top of vacuum suction cavity, vacuum suction bottom outlet is uniformly provided on vacuum suction rest area.This fixed form of the utility model, it is simple and fast, accelerate testing efficiency, while PCB soft board is fixed, additionally it is possible to prevent PCB soft board from deforming.

Description

A kind of ultrathin type PCB soft board anti-deformation adsorption jig
Technical field
The utility model relates to wiring board manufacture field, specifically a kind of ultrathin type PCB soft board anti-deformation adsorption jig.
Background technique
In order to can correspond to the use demands of various electronic devices, type of design has the circuit board manufactured at present A variety of different sizes, one of which are general alleged soft board, and the thickness of such soft board is thin, and can have according to the device configured can Appropriateness bending circuit board, mountable have at the position that curves in a device by such bent circuit board characteristics and still It so can have the function of circuit board.
It in the production of PCB soft board, needs to test its product qualification rate, existing test fixture is usually will be to PCB soft board carries out clamping and fixes, and PCB soft board is then carried out functional test to it by winding displacement connecting test plate, however is being surveyed During examination, PCB soft board is tested jig pressing, easily causes pcb board and deforms or bending, product export is not achieved and wants It asks, the qualification rate of product is caused to decline, increase production cost.
Utility model content
Purpose of utility model: for above-mentioned existing problem and shortage in the prior art, the purpose of this utility model is A kind of ultrathin type PCB soft board anti-deformation adsorption jig is provided.PCB soft board to be measured is fixed adsorption jig, accelerates test effect Rate, while PCB soft board is fixed, additionally it is possible to prevent PCB soft board from deforming.
Technical solution: in order to achieve the above objectives, a kind of ultrathin type PCB soft board anti-deformation absorption described in the utility model is controlled Tool, including pedestal and wiring board limiting device to be measured, the pedestal are equipped with power supply total control switch, vacuum engagement switch, institute It states wiring board limiting device to be measured to include vacuum suction cavity, vacuum engagement device, vacuum suction rest area and pick and place groove area, very Suction clutch is located at chassis interior, and the bottom of vacuum suction cavity is equipped with vacuum source and accesses through-hole, and vacuum engagement device passes through true Air hose is connect with vacuum source access through-hole, and vacuum suction rest area and pick-and-place groove area are arranged at vacuum suction cavity Top is uniformly provided with vacuum suction bottom outlet on the vacuum suction rest area.When test, PCB soft board is placed into vacuum suction Rest area, soft board to be measured are connect by winding displacement with testing host, and the testing host is connected with host computer, are opened vacuum engagement and are opened PCB software is fixed in pass, shows that the test result of PCB soft board to be measured, this fixed form are simple fast by host computer Victory accelerates testing efficiency, while PCB soft board is fixed, additionally it is possible to prevent PCB soft board from deforming.
Further, the upper right of vacuum suction cavity is arranged in the vacuum suction rest area, picks and places groove position On the left of vacuum suction rest area.
Further, the vacuum suction rest area is equipped with the pop-up support device picked and placed convenient for flexible circuit board.
Further, the pop-up support device includes support chip, support pin and minitype cylinder, embedding on the support chip Enter vacuum suction rest area, the support chip is equipped with vacuum suction bottom outlet, and support chip and vacuum suction rest area are in same One plane, the support pin top are vertically set on support chip bottom, and the minitype cylinder is arranged in chassis interior cavity, The support pin is applied in pedestal and vacuum suction inside cavity, the telescopic rod company of the support pin bottom end and minitype cylinder It connects.The design of support device jacks up the PCB soft board for being fitted in vacuum suction rest area, facilitating will be soft after being completed Property wiring board is removed.
Further, thimble pop-up switch is additionally provided on the pedestal, the thimble pop-up switch is electrically connected with minitype cylinder It connects.
Further, the vacuum suction bottom outlet quantity is 14, and the center line divided equally in vacuum suction rest area is left Right two sides, and there are certain intervals for the right and left positioned at the vacuum suction bottom outlet of center line two sides and vacuum suction rest area.
Further, the support pin outer sheath is equipped with damping spring.
Further, the vacuum suction cavity is in U-typed.
Above-mentioned technical proposal can be seen that the utility model has the following beneficial effects:
A kind of ultrathin type PCB soft board anti-deformation adsorption jig described in the utility model, vacuum engagement device pass through vacuum gas Pipe is connect with vacuum source access through-hole, and PCB soft board to be measured is adsorbed on vacuum suction bottom outlet, and this fixed form is simply fast Testing efficiency is accelerated in victory, while PCB soft board is fixed, guarantees that PCB soft board is smooth, prevents PCB soft board from becoming Shape.
